Predicate: blur

blur: Frames file for 'blur' based on survey of sentences in the WSJ corpus.

Roleset id: blur.01 , to make indistinct, vncls: 45.4, framnet:

Roles:

        Arg0: causer of blurriness, agent (vnrole: 45.4-Agent)
        Arg1: entity blurred (vnrole: 45.4-Patient)

Example: transitive

        person: ns,  tense: past,  aspect: ns,  voice: active,  form: full

        The selective approach blurred themes such as domestic-demand issues , large-capitalization issues or high-technology shares , which [*T*-1] had been providing at least some trading direction over the past few weeks , Mr. Wada said [0] [*T*-2] .

        Arg0: The selective approach
        Rel: blurred
        Arg1: themes such as domestic-demand issues , large-capitalization issues or high-technology shares , which [*T*-1] had been providing at least some trading direction over the past few weeks

Example: intransitive

        person: ns,  tense: ns,  aspect: ns,  voice: active,  form: infinitive

        In practice , however , [the line between interpretation and redefinition of the criminal law]*-1 long ago began [*-1] to blur .

        Arg1: [*-1]
        Rel: blur
